Clean Up Christchurch Avon Riverbank 2005
2007.10.07
17 international volunteers demonstrated on 18 Spetember 2005 that they care about Christchurch by Clean Up Avon Riverbank, 140kgs (19 bags) rubbish picked up including beer bottles, plastic bags, cigarette butts and package papers.
The local annual volunteer event was organsied by 2Ways Company Limited who specilizes in tailoring study and tour packages in Christchurch, New Zealand for Catalan, Spanish and Chinese clients. It's a part of the global environmental campaign Clean Up The World.
